Embedding a Web page in a C# Window

I want to create a simple C# Window which displays the contents of a webpage. Is this possible ?

Eg. (what I am trying to do is)

csharp.window.loadUrl("http://www.google.com")

Create a form with a WebBrowser control. You can use its methods to navigate to a page or manipulate the document as you see fit.

You can simply do this in a WebBrowser control. And use Navigate(string url) method to browse to a website. have a look Here for Details
